"Top 5 WWE Releases by Triple H That Backfired – R-Truth Included"
In the ever-evolving world of professional wrestling, decisions made by top executives can make or break careers. The WWE releases that were huge mistakes by Triple H including R-Truth have left fans scratching their heads and critics questioning the long-term vision of the promotion. While some cuts are understandable due to budget, creative direction, or talent surplus, others—like these five—have proven to be major missteps.
Triple H, who took over the creative reigns of WWE from Vince McMahon, has generally received praise for revitalizing the brand. However, not all of his decisions have hit the mark. The following list features five talents whose releases may come back to haunt WWE—some already have.
1. R-Truth – The Veteran Who Still Had Value
When discussing WWE releases that were huge mistakes by Triple H including R-Truth, this one tops the list. R-Truth wasn’t just a comedic relief; he was a seasoned performer who knew how to work a crowd. His charisma, agility, and versatility made him an asset in both mid-card matches and promotional segments.
Despite being in his 50s, R-Truth remained in phenomenal shape and continued to be one of the most entertaining personalities on WWE programming. His 24/7 Championship skits were ratings boosters, and he often stole the show during live events. Letting go of R-Truth cut short the legacy of a performer who still had more to offer.
2. Mustafa Ali – The Innovator Never Given His Due
Mustafa Ali’s release shocked the wrestling world. Known for his high-flying style, unique promos, and strong representation of diversity, Ali was a fan favorite, particularly among younger audiences and underrepresented communities.
Triple H’s regime initially showed signs of wanting to push Ali, but that momentum quickly fizzled out. His departure removed a skilled technician and potential future star from the WWE roster. Given the increasing competition from AEW and other promotions, WWE’s loss could easily be someone else’s gain.
3. Dolph Ziggler – A Workhorse Deserving Respect
Dolph Ziggler's WWE career was the definition of consistency. He took on every role imaginable—champion, mid-carder, tag-team partner, comedy act—and did so with professionalism and flair. Over his nearly two-decade run, Ziggler made other stars look good while also delivering memorable matches of his own.
His release under Triple H's leadership raised many eyebrows. In a time when WWE needs experienced hands to guide younger talent and deliver reliable performances, Ziggler's dismissal felt premature and counterproductive.
4. Shelton Benjamin – A Technical Genius Overlooked
Another name among the WWE releases that were huge mistakes by Triple H including R-Truth is Shelton Benjamin. Often called one of the most athletic superstars in WWE history, Benjamin brought a mix of wrestling pedigree and high-flying style that made him unique.
While never consistently booked in top-tier storylines, he was a backstage favorite and a locker room leader. Cutting ties with Benjamin not only weakened the roster but also eliminated an important mentor for NXT talents transitioning to the main roster.
5. Emma – The Unfulfilled Potential
Emma (Tenille Dashwood) had all the tools—charisma, in-ring skills, and international fan appeal. Her initial WWE run had highs and lows, but her return seemed promising under Triple H. Unfortunately, she was never given enough screen time or a compelling storyline to showcase her talent.
Her release once again highlighted WWE's continued struggle with booking female talent consistently. At a time when the women's division needed depth and diversity, Emma’s exit felt like a step back.
Why These Releases Hurt WWE Long-Term
The wrestling business isn’t just about wins and losses—it’s about fan engagement, roster depth, merchandise sales, and global branding. The WWE releases that were huge mistakes by Triple H including R-Truth point to a disconnect between backstage decisions and fan expectations.
Each of these wrestlers brought something unique to the table:
R-Truth brought laughs and loyalty.
Mustafa Ali offered innovation and inclusivity.
Ziggler embodied reliability.
Benjamin provided mentorship.
Emma added to the global appeal of the women’s division.
Letting them go created gaps that newer talents haven’t yet filled. And with AEW, TNA, NJPW, and even indie circuits growing rapidly, WWE may find itself regretting these decisions as released superstars shine elsewhere.
